Swedish battery materials company Altris AB, which specializes in producing highly sustainable cathode materials for rechargeable sodium batteries, has officially opened its first office in China. British battery R&D company Faradion has demonstrated a proof-of-concept electric bike powered by sodium-ion batteries at the headquarters of Williams Advanced Engineering, which collaborated in the development of the bike. Demand for the element is so great for applications including electric vehicles, portable electronic devices, and stationary energy units, that lithium mining companies are struggling to keep up. In addition, about 90% of the world’s supply of lithium is controlled by Chinese companies. Also sodium is universally available.

With regard to overall storage capability and potential for further fuel efficiency improvements, the demand for larger battery systems based on lithium, nickel and sodium will continue to grow through the increased market penetration of vehicles with higher levels of hybridization and electrification.
